Business Communications

الخدمة: businesscommunications.googleapis.com

توضّح الأقسام التالية نقطة نهاية الخدمة والمعلومات الأخرى التي تحتاج إليها لتقديم طلبات إلى هذه الخدمة. للحصول على مراجع، يُرجى الاطّلاع على مكتبات العملاء التي توفّرها Google.

نقطة نهاية الخدمة

نقطة نهاية الخدمة هي الجزء الأساسي من عنوان URL الذي يحدّد عنوان الشبكة لخدمة واجهة برمجة التطبيقات. قد يكون للخدمة الواحدة أكثر من نقطة نهاية واحدة. تحتوي هذه الخدمة على نقطة النهاية التالية، وجميع عناوين URI أدناه تكون نسبيّة لهذه النقطة:

  • https://businesscommunications.googleapis.com

مورد REST: ‏ v1.analytics.agentPerformances

الطُرق
list GET /v1/analytics/agentPerformances
تعرض هذه السمة بيانات أداء الوكيل التي يمكن للمتصل الوصول إليها.

مورد REST: ‏ v1.attachments

الطُرق
create POST /v1/{parent=brands/*/agents/*}/attachments
POST /upload/v1/{parent=brands/*/agents/*}/attachments
تُنشئ هذه السمة مرفقًا لوكيل RCS for Business التجاري.

مورد REST: ‏ v1.brands

الطُرق
create POST /v1/brands
تُستخدَم لإنشاء علامة تجارية جديدة.
delete DELETE /v1/{name=brands/*}
لحذف علامة تجارية.
get GET /v1/{name=brands/*}
تعرض هذه السمة معلومات عن علامة تجارية.
list GET /v1/brands
تعرض هذه القائمة جميع العلامات التجارية التي يمكن للمستخدم الذي يقدّم الطلب الوصول إليها.
patch PATCH /v1/{brand.name=brands/*}
تعدّل هذه الطريقة معلومات عن علامة تجارية.

مورد REST: ‏ v1.brands.agents

الطُرق
create POST /v1/{parent=brands/*}/agents
تنشئ هذه السمة وكيلًا جديدًا لتمثيل علامة تجارية.
delete
(deprecated)
DELETE /v1/{name=brands/*/agents/*}
تم إيقاف ميزة حذف الوكيل نهائيًا.
get GET /v1/{name=brands/*/agents/*}
الحصول على معلومات عن وكيل
getLaunch GET /v1/{name=brands/*/agents/*/launch}
تعرض هذه السمة معلومات الإطلاق الخاصة بأحد الوكلاء.
getVerification GET /v1/{name=brands/*/agents/*/verification}
تعرض هذه السمة معلومات التحقّق الخاصة بوكيل.
list GET /v1/{parent=brands/*}/agents
تعرض هذه السمة جميع الوكلاء المرتبطين بعلامة تجارية.
patch PATCH /v1/{agent.name=brands/*/agents/*}
تعدّل هذه الطريقة معلومات وكيل.
requestLaunch POST /v1/{name=brands/*/agents/*}:requestLaunch
يبدأ عملية إطلاق وكيل.
requestVerification POST /v1/{name=brands/*/agents/*}:requestVerification
إرسال معلومات التحقّق من النشاط التجاري لوكيل
updateLaunch PATCH /v1/{agentLaunch.name=brands/*/agents/*/launch}
تعدّل هذه السمة معلومات الإطلاق الخاصة بأحد العملاء.
updateVerification PATCH /v1/{agentVerification.name=brands/*/agents/*/verification}
تعدّل هذه الطريقة حالة التحقّق الخاصة بأحد الوكلاء.

مورد REST: ‏ v1.brands.agents.attachments

الطُرق
delete DELETE /v1/{name=brands/*/agents/*/attachments/*}
يحذف هذا الإجراء مرفقًا لوكيل RCS for Business.

مورد REST: ‏ v1.brands.agents.integrations

الطُرق
create POST /v1/{parent=brands/*/agents/*}/integrations
أنشئ عملية دمج.
delete DELETE /v1/{name=brands/*/agents/*/integrations/*}
لحذف عملية دمج
get GET /v1/{name=brands/*/agents/*/integrations/*}
الحصول على عملية دمج
list GET /v1/{parent=brands/*/agents/*}/integrations
إدراج عمليات الدمج
patch PATCH /v1/{integration.name=brands/*/agents/*/integrations/*}
تعديل عملية دمج

مورد REST: ‏ v1.partners

الطُرق
get GET /v1/{name=partners/*}
الحصول على معلومات حول الشريك
patch PATCH /v1/{partner.name=partners/*}
تعدّل هذه الطريقة معلومات الشريك.

مورد REST: ‏ v1.regions

الطُرق
list GET /v1/regions
تعرض هذه السمة جميع المناطق التي تتوفّر فيها ميزة "RCS for Business".

مورد REST: ‏ v1.testers

الطُرق
create POST /v1/testers
لإرسال دعوة إلى رقم هاتف لإضافته كمختبِر
delete DELETE /v1/{name=testers/*}
يحذف هذا الأمر جهازًا للمختبِر.
get GET /v1/{name=testers/*}
تعرض هذه السمة حالة دعوة جهاز أحد المختبِرين.
list GET /v1/testers
لعرض حالات الدعوات لأجهزة الاختبار